Ingredients
Gather these ingredients to create a dish that is as nourishing as it is delicious. Feel free to make substitutions based on your preferences or what’s available in your pantry.
- 4 medium-sized beets, peeled and cut into wedges
- 4 large carrots, peeled and cut into sticks
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1/4 cup balsamic vinegar
- 2 tablespoons honey (or maple syrup for a vegan option)
- 1 teaspoon dried thyme
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Fresh parsley, chopped, for garnish
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per for easy cleanup.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the beets and carrots. Drizzle with olive oil, season with salt and pepper, and toss until the vegetables are well coated.
- Spread the vegetables in a single layer on the prepared baking sheet. Roast for about 25-30 minutes, or until they are tender and slightly caramelized.
- While the vegetables are roasting, prepare the balsamic glaze. In a small saucepan, combine the balsamic vinegar, honey, and dried thyme. Bring to a simmer over medium heat, then reduce the heat to low and let it thicken for about 5 minutes.
- Once the vegetables are done roasting, transfer them to a serving platter. Drizzle the balsamic glaze over the top and gently toss to coat.
- Garnish with fresh parsley before serving for an added burst of color and freshness.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
